Easy Rhubarb Custard Cake

Easy 6 Ingredient Rhubarb Custard Cake is a decadent dessert made with tart rhubarb, a sweet custard and a box mix cake for a simple and delicious recipe that anyone can tackle!
Prep Time10 minutes
Cook Time1 hour
Total Time1 hour 10 minutes

Ingredients

  • 1 box yellow cake mix
  • Water eggs and vegetable oil required for cake mix
  • 4 c. chopped rhubarb
  • 1 1/4 c. granulated sugar
  • 1 1/2 c. heavy cream
  • OPTIONAL - whipped cream or Cool Whip for serving

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350°.
  • Prepare yellow cake mix as directed. Pour in a greased 9x13 pan.
  • Sprinkle chopped rhubarb and sugar evenly over the cake mix.
  • Pour heavy cream over everything.
  • Bake at 350° for 60-70 minutes.
  • Serve cake warm topped with whipped cream and store leftovers in the refrigerator.

Notes

Frozen rhubarb will work in this recipe as a substitute. Just be sure to thaw and pat it dry before adding it to the cake.
